Gemspring to acquire Goodyear’s Polymer Chemicals Business

Gemspring Capital Management, a middle-market private equity firm, has signed a definitive agreement to acquire the polymer chemicals business of The Goodyear Tire & Rubber Company through an affiliated entity.

The deal includes production facilities in Houston and Beaumont, Texas, and an R&D center in Akron, Ohio. Goodyear will retain its chemical operations in Niagara Falls, New York, and Bayport, Texas, along with rights to products made at those sites.

Based in Akron, Goodyear’s polymer chemicals unit supplies synthetic rubber to a range of industries, including tire manufacturing, packaging, adhesives, and medical products.

The transaction is expected to close by the end of 2025, pending regulatory approval and customary closing conditions.

Piper Sandler served as lead financial advisor to Gemspring. Greenhill & Co. also advised, with Kirkland & Ellis providing legal counsel.
